The War Is Over peace campaign was conceived by John Lennon and Yoko Ono in 1969. The couple began the campaign on December 15th, distributing posters and flyers as well as creating radio and newspaper announcements and utilizing billboards to spread the message. The campaign was executed in 12 cities around the world, and the message was simple: “War is over, if you want it”. The design they chose for these posters was reminiscent of army recruitment posters from World War I. Two years later, Lennon released the now-classic Christmas song, “Happy Xmas (War Is Over)” which used the message from the campaign as its chorus.

 

The campaign continued for years after, and Yoko continues to create and distribute posters and ads with the same message to this day. The greeting from John and Yoko at the bottom of the poster changed based on the time of year in which that particular poster was distributed. The first round of posters read “Happy Christmas from John & Yoko” while others read “Happy New Year from John & Yoko”.
